DPS (Door Position Switch)
- The DPS is mounted on the door frame in the
desired location with a 22/2 wire running from the DPS to the controller.
Wire the DPS to the
controller
as shown above. When using two DPS
sensors for double doors, you will wire them in series with only two
conductors running back to the controller for connection.

3. Reader Connection
A
Reader
+ -
A
Main Reader
- The main reader is mounted at the door with a 22/5 or 22/6
wire ran to the door controller. Wire the reader to the controller as shown
above. Be sure to check polarity and voltage prior to powering the controller.
B
Secondary Reader
- Wire the second reader to the controller as shown
above. Be sure to check polarity and voltage prior to powering the controller.

A
Gate Operator
- Follow the gate operator wiring instructions to connect the
gate operator to an ELK 912B Isolation Relay.
B
Isolation Relay
- Installation of an ELK 912B Isolation relay is recommended
to prevent electrical damage to the Red Gate, Isolation relay is
sold separately.
controller
C
Locking Relay
- Connect the ELK 912B Isolation relay to the Red Pedestal
by connecting the positive wire into a positive port and the negative wire
into the NO port on the board.
D
Jumper
- Use the designated jumper(s) to energize the relay output to be
NO by placing the jumper on the negative (-) and center pins.
